Britain’s largest digital thermometer makes, Electronic Temperature Instruments (ETI), has rolled-out two metal thermometers designed for some the severe environments in the catering and food processing industries.
The CaterTemp and Therma K Metal hand-held thermometers come with IP67 protection, as they are designed to withstand being placed in up to a metre of water for 30mins at a time.
Both thermometers are housed in an extruded aluminium waterproof case and are said to incorporate the latest microprocessor technology with durability, designed for reliability and ease of use in day-to-day catering and food processing application.
The CaterTemp Metal thermometer measures temperature over the range of -49.9°C to 299.9°C. The instrument features a large LCD. The unit also incorporates an auto-power off facility that automatically turns the instrument off after 10 minutes.
Each CaterTemp Metal thermometer is supplied with a permanently attached, water-resistant food penetration probe with an Ø3.3 x 130mm stainless steel stem and one metre PU coiled lead. The probe is claimed to be versatile and suitable for a variety of applications including liquids, semi-solids and granular materials.
The Therma K Metal thermometer also incorporates an auto-power off facility that automatically turns the instrument off after 10 minutes. The secure battery compartment with a waterproof cover is located at the base of the instrument.
